Akrotiri is a an island nation in the central Aegean. Having few natural resources trade has always been vital and today Akrotiri is a hub of eastern Mediterranean banking and finance. The people nominally rule themselves but a monarch has the only real executive power. The people although Aegean are not exactly Greek or Turkish. After a pyrric naval victory in the area around the end of the second millennium B.C. a Hittite King called Suppiluliuma settled eleven tribes here including fourteen hundred maidens from the temples. He reportedly stayed for a short while to produce an heir and taking volunteers headed for Anatolia and his death.
